Posts

Showing posts from October, 2025
  Simplify Your Document Management with QllmDocs Managing countless documents can be frustrating — lost files, misplaced receipts, or endless folder chaos. If you’ve ever struggled to trace an important document right when you need it most, QllmDocs is here to change that. At QllmSoft , we’ve designed QllmDocs , a smart, secure, and AI-powered document controller that simplifies how you store, search, and manage your files. Why QllmDocs? In today’s fast-paced digital workspace, businesses handle hundreds of files daily — from contracts and invoices to reports and employee records. Without the right system, staying organized becomes a nightmare. That’s where QllmDocs comes in. It’s your all-in-one solution to upload, organize, find, and secure documents seamlessly. 🗂 Upload & Auto-Organize Your Files With QllmDocs, you can upload PDFs, Word files, and images in just one click. Add custom details like category, employee name, or date , and let the system automati...

Mastering Middleware in ASP.NET Core: From Request Pipeline to Custom Logic

 In the fast‐moving world of web development, building scalable, maintainable and high-performing applications is no longer a luxury — it’s a necessity. At QLLM Soft, we specialise in delivering enterprise‐grade solutions via our website development services , custom software development services , and API development services . If you’re looking for the best software house in Pakistan that understands how to build robust systems using modern frameworks, you’re in the right place. One of the most critical yet often under‐explained aspects of building web applications using ASP.NET Core is middleware — the backbone of the HTTP request pipeline. In this article, we’ll walk through what middleware is, how the pipeline works, built-in vs custom middleware, best practices, real‐world patterns, pitfalls to avoid, and how QLLM Soft approaches middleware design for enterprise apps. What is Middleware and Why It Matters Middleware in ASP.NET Core can be defined as software components ...